Visitors to Marleston House should be aware that the automatic door sensors on the north entrance have been recalled by the supplier, Ferntech Systems, and are awaiting replacement. Until the work is complete, all guests must be escorted through the west entrance by a staff member. New starters escorting visitors should use the keypad by the west door with the code below.

badge for hahog-kajop: bdg-OOCJJ-0

## Account Recovery — PointsLedger Ops

Scope: locked service accounts on the Merrow loyalty-points ledger. Release manager only.

1. Confirm lockout in the Merrow audit stream; rule out an active replay attack.
2. Freeze ledger writes via the ops toggle.
3. Rotate the service credential from the sealed recovery bundle.
4. Unfreeze, verify balances reconcile against the previous checkpoint.

Do not skip step 2; partial writes corrupt point totals. To open the sealed recovery bundle, enter the passphrase below.

vault phrase of fahip-bagag = drudor-ulays-zoreth-fenir-rusiel-jorir-ulair-joreth-ulavan-ralael

To the on-call engineer: tonight's release of the Fennick CSV import wizard changes how delimiter detection handles quoted fields. Most customers won't notice, but tenants with semicolon-delimited exports from legacy Bramhall systems may see a preview mismatch on the mapping step. The workaround is to select the delimiter manually; the auto-detect fix ships next cycle. If you get paged, check the import worker logs for detection warnings before escalating. The deployed artifact is identified by the build token below.

trace token, kajeg-tadup: htk31_ea4436123ab4c9e337062126feef2c5

Runbook: Tilegrove cache layer. If tiles render stale or blank, check cache hit ratio on the maprelay dashboard first. Below 60%: flush only the affected zoom levels, never the full store — a full flush stampedes the render farm. Use the `tilegrove-evict` tool with a bounding box. Escalate to the render team if origin latency exceeds 2s after eviction. When filing a ticket, include the cache node's build token, shown below.

build token for tajeg-bajep: htk14_409ba9df6b8acb